As of Apr 8, 2026, the average annual pay for a Solar Installer in the United States is $50,953 a year. Just in case you need a simple salary calculator, that works out to be approximately $24. This is the equivalent of $979 /week or $4,246 /month.

On a yearly basis, solar installers typically earn a median salary that ranges from $40,000 to $60,000, depending on factors such as experience, location, and employer.

Most solar panel installer salaries in California fall between $55,000 and $72,000 per year, with top earners making even more in high-cost metro areas like San Francisco or Los Angeles.
